Post by avatar on Jul 18, 2020 21:40:25 GMT -5
"Brightest Blue" review:
Before I listened, a lot of people said that this side of the album was boring, but I really don’t find it boring at all. I find "Brightest Blue" to be more personal and slowed down from her previous album. Ellie was able to keep this album from making me wanna take a nap and instead, she kept me intrigued! Most of the songs on here, have amazing writing and production. This to me was a highlight of this side.
Favorite tracks:
Power How Deep Is Too Deep Love I’m Given New Heights Bleach Flux
Overall ranking 7.5/10
"EG.0" review
This side of the album was really good as well! I enjoyed pretty much all songs on here. It was less personal and more fun. I liked how most of the tracks with featured artist really suited Ellie’s voice. I wish Ellie would have added at least 1 or 2 solo songs to this side. I find that production really came through in this part of the album.
Favorite tracks:
Slow Grenade Close To Me Hate Me
Overall ranking: 8/10
Conclusion: Ellie Goulding created an amazing album with both sides. She exceeded my expectations with this project. I enjoyed how one side was more personal to Ellie and the other side was fun and more like "Delirium".
I definitely recommend this album!
Overall ranking (for both sides): 7.75/10

Post by SHOOTER on Jul 19, 2020 3:01:52 GMT -5
Projected to debut with 15-18k SPS (7-8k sales).
Lights debuted at #129 with 4k.
Halcyon debuted at #9 with 34k.
Delirium debuted at #3 with 61k (42k sales).
